Jyotirlinga Darshan Cabs from Kukarmunda
Two of the twelve Jyotirlingas of Lord Shiva stand in Gujarat - Somnath and Nageshwar - and both are reachable from Kukarmunda with 7Cabs.
-
Kukarmunda to Somnath Jyotirlinga : Somnath sits at Prabhas Patan near Veraval, on the Arabian Sea coast in Gir Somnath district, and is counted first among the twelve Jyotirlingas. Book a Sedan, SUV or Tempo Traveller from Kukarmunda and travel with the fare agreed before you leave.
-
Kukarmunda to Nageshwar Jyotirlinga : Nageshwar lies near Dwarka in Devbhoomi Dwarka district, on the stretch between Gomti Dwarka and Bet Dwarka, which makes it easy to combine with Dwarkadhish darshan. 7Cabs runs the round trip from Kukarmunda with drivers who know the coastal route.
Other Pilgrimage Routes from Kukarmunda
Gujarat holds several of western India's most visited shrines. 7Cabs runs
darshan cabs from Kukarmunda to all of them.
- Kukarmunda to Dwarka: Dwarkadhish Temple is one of the Char Dham and one of the Sapta Puri. The wider circuit takes in Bet Dwarka, the Rukmini Devi Temple and Gopi Talav, and pairs naturally with Nageshwar. Hatchback to Tempo Traveller, priced up front.
- Kukarmunda to Ambaji and Bahucharaji: Ambaji stands in Banaskantha district near the Rajasthan border and Bahucharaji in Mehsana district - two of Gujarat's three principal Shakti Peeths. Crowds peak at Navratri and Bhadarvi Poonam, and our drivers plan the run around them.
- Kukarmunda to Pavagadh: The Mahakali Temple crowns Pavagadh Hill inside the Champaner-Pavagadh Archaeological Park,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, with a ropeway from the base. Darshan and heritage in the same day from Kukarmunda.
- Kukarmunda to Palitana: More than 800 marble Jain temples cover Shatrunjaya Hill at Palitana in Bhavnagar district, the holiest site in Jainism. The climb starts before dawn, so punctual pickup matters. Single-day and multi-day bookings both available.
- Kukarmunda to Girnar: Girnar in Junagadh carries Hindu and Jain shrines across its peaks - Ambaji, Gorakhnath, Guru Dattatreya - and a ropeway now reaches the upper temples. Most travellers add Somnath and Gir, and 7Cabs plans the whole loop from Kukarmunda.
